The Cairo Criminal Court ordered a retrial of the NGOs’ foreign funding case, and acquitted the 43 defendants from all charges.

The NGOs’ foreign funding case dates back to December 2011 when prosecutors, backed by the police, stormed the offices of 17 local and international NGOs, including the International Republican Institute, the National Democratic Institute, as well as Freedom House. The NGOs were accused of allegedly receiving illegal foreign funding.

The retrial verdict took place weeks after President Abdel Fattah Al Sisi approved the establishment of a committee to amend the NGOs Law, following one of the participant’s request during the second World Youth Forum held in Sharm El-Sheikh.
